A leading architectural metalwork and structural steel contractor based in West London is currently seeking a Quantity Surveyor, Senior Quantity Surveyor, or Commercial Manager to take commercial responsibility for a variety of architectural metalwork and structural steel packages. This is a business-critical, permanent appointment due to a strong pipeline of projects ranging from £70k to £2.5m.

Start Date: ASAP

Salary:

  • Quantity Surveyor: £65,000 per annum
  • Senior QS: £70,000 per annum
  • Commercial Manager: £75,000 - £100,000 per annum (DOE)

Hours: Flexible 40-hour week (e.g., 7:00 AM - 4:00 PM, 8:00 AM - 5:00 PM, or 8:30 AM - 5:30 PM)

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age the commercial performance of metalwork and structural steel packages (Values £70k - £2.5m).
  • Administer JCT contracts, including valuations, variations, and final accounts.
  • Identify and price variations to ensure maximum commercial recovery.
  • Conduct regular site visits and attend progress meetings with Tier 1 contractors.
  • Manage subcontractor accounts and procurement where required.
  • For the Commercial Manager level: Lead the commercial team, oversee risk management, and drive company-wide commercial strategy.

Requirements:

  • Proven experience as a QS or Commercial Manager within the steelwork or architectural metalwork sector.
  • Strong working knowledge of JCT contracts (Essential).
  • Proven track record of managing multiple packages concurrently.
  • Excellent negotiation skills and high-level commercial acumen.
